We are seeking a highly organized and proactive Executive Assistant to provide comprehensive administrative support and ensure seamless daily operations. The role involves managing calendars, coordinating projects, screening communications, and representing executive preferences with professionalism. This position is critical for optimizing executive productivity and maintaining efficient workflow coordination. Manage and maintain executive calendars, including scheduling meetings, appointments, and travel arrangements.
Screen, prioritize, and respond to emails and correspondence on behalf of the executive.
Represent the executive's preferences and style when drafting communications or making decisions.
Track and remind the executive of important tasks, deadlines, and follow-up items.
Coordinate special projects, including research, presentations, and report preparation.
Organize and maintain confidential files, documents, and records.
Managing calls, booking flights, reports and organizing billing and payment requirements.
Serve as a liaison between the executive and internal/external stakeholders.
Anticipate needs and proactively address administrative requirements.
Requirements
Requirements/Skills Needed:
A b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Communications, or related field is required.
3+ years of experience supporting C-level executives or senior management.
Exceptional written and verbal communication skills.
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and calendar management tools.
Strong organizational and time-management abilities.
Discretion in handling confidential information.
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
Adaptability to changing priorities in a fast-paced environment.
